Jacquelyn Reingold is a playwright, TV writer, advocate, teacher. Her plays have been seen in New York at Ensemble Studio Theater, MCC, Naked Angels, Working Theater, HERE, Paradise Factory, Axial Theater, at theaters across the country, and in Dublin, Lima, London, Berlin, Hong Kong. FEARLESS, a 2025 O’Neill finalist, is having a November workshop at EST in NY, directed by Tamilla Woodard. KISS ME SOMEWHEREELSE was read at The Tent theater 2025, directed by Melia Bensussen. Honors include: Lilly Award, Kennedy Center, EST-Sloan Commissions, Susan Smith Blackburn finalist, Yaddo, MacDowell, Hermitage Residencies. She’s published in “Women Playwrights: Best Plays,” “Best American Short Plays,” by DPS, Smith-Kraus, Applause. Several short plays are podcast-recorded by “Playing on Air.” TV writing includes THEGOODFIGHT, GRACEANDFRANKIE, SMASH, and all the IN TREATMENT episodes for Emmy nominated Hope Davis. Jacquelyn’s a member or EST, an alum of New Dramatists, a founding member of Honor Roll!, and a mentor for Young Playwrights Ukraine.
